How much do cook helper j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 29, 2026, the average hourly pay for cook helper in Red Wing, MN is $17.26,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$19.71 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a cook helper?

Cook Helpers assist chefs and cooks in preparing and serving food in kitchens. Their duties often include washing and chopping ingredients, cleaning kitchen equipment, organizing supplies, and helping with basic cooking tasks. They play an essential role in maintaining kitchen hygiene and ensuring that food preparation runs smoothly and efficiently. Cook Helpers typically work in restaurants, cafeterias, hotels, or other food service establishments.

What are some common challenges cook helpers face during busy meal service times?

Cook Helpers often face the challenge of working efficiently under pressure during peak meal service times. They must keep up with rapidly changing orders, maintain cleanliness, and ensure ingredients are prepped and available for cooks. Balancing speed with attention to detail is crucial, as mistakes can impact food quality and kitchen workflow. Strong communication and teamwork help Cook Helpers support chefs and contribute to a smooth, successful service.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a cook helper,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Cook Helper, you need basic food preparation skills, knowledge of kitchen safety, and often a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with commercial kitchen equipment, food handling certifications, and inventory tracking systems is beneficial. Strong teamwork, time management, and the ability to follow instructions help you stand out in this role. These skills ensure efficient kitchen operations, food safety, and effective support for chefs and cooks.

What is the difference between Cook Helper vs Kitchen Assistant?

AspectCook HelperKitchen Assistant
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ic culinary skillsHigh school diploma; general kitchen knowledge
Work EnvironmentCommercial kitchens, restaurants, catering servicesRestaurants, cafeterias, food service establishments
Employer & Industry UsageCommonly employed in food service industry to assist cooksUsed across various food service settings to support kitchen operations

Cook Helper and Kitchen Assistant roles often overlap, with both supporting kitchen staff in food prep and cleaning. However, Cook Helpers typically focus more on assisting cooks with specific culinary tasks, while Kitchen Assistants handle broader support duties like cleaning and basic prep. Both roles require similar credentials and are vital in maintaining efficient kitchen operations.

In 1984, Craig and Lea Culver, along with Craig’s parents George and Ruth, opened the very first Culver's in the family’s beloved hometown of Sauk City, Wisconsin, and began serving ButterBurgers® and Frozen Custard. Craveable as our signature combination is, the Culver family knew right away that although the business is centered around the food, it is really about the people. While folks can vividly recall the first time they bit into a ButterBurger or tasted a scoop of rich, creamy Fresh Frozen Custard, it’s our way of welcoming guests that truly makes Culver’s delicious.
